4110 S 31st Ave, Minneapolis, MN 55406 is a 4 bed, 2 bath, 1,212 ft² house built in 1949 on a 0.120 acre lot with 18 construction permits. This house is currently off market, and it was last sold in 2021 for $363,000. The latest TopHap estimate of the house's value is $353,220.
